  • Patent number: 11111815
    Abstract: An airfoil defining a span extending between a root and a tip and a chord at each point along the span extending between a leading edge and a trailing edge. The airfoil includes a frangible airfoil portion at the tip extending between the leading edge and the trailing edge and extending between the tip and a frangible line along the span. The frangible airfoil portion includes an exterior surface. The exterior surface at least partially defines at least one fusion cavity at least partially defining the frangible line. The airfoil further includes a residual airfoil portion extending from the frangible line to the root along the span. The residual airfoil portion meets the frangible airfoil portion at the frangible line. As such, the frangible airfoil portion deforms or partially or fully detaches relative to the residual airfoil portion at the frangible line following an event creating imbalance.

  • Patent number: 11092018
    Abstract: Damping members for turbocharger assemblies, methods for providing turbocharger assemblies, and turbocharger assemblies are described herein. The damping members include bodies having shapes to fit between a recess extending into a rotor disk of a turbocharger and laterally protruding shoulders of platforms in neighboring blades of the turbocharger. The bodies dampen vibrations of the blades during rotation of the blades. The damping members may include a variety of shapes, such as a sheet, a wedge, a tapered pin, a cylindrical pin, a bent sheet, or another shape.

  • Patent number: 11093697
    Abstract: Disclosed is a method for suggesting revisions to a document-under-analysis (“DUA”) from a seed database, the seed database including a plurality of original texts each respectively associated with one of a plurality of final texts. The method includes tokenizing the DUA into a plurality of statements-under-analysis (“SU As”), selecting a first SUA of the plurality of SU As, generating a first similarity score for each of the plurality of the original texts, the similarity score representing a degree of similarity between the first SUA and each of the original texts, selecting a first candidate original text of the plurality of the original texts, and creating an edited SUA (“ESUA”) by modifying a copy of the first SUA consistent with a first candidate final text associated with the first candidate original text.
